    update

    the LED closer to the Tip is your LOW BEAM
    when you hit the high beam, that stays ON
    while the LED closer to the base also goes on.
    Pretty sweet if you ask me and as long as your lenses
    are clean and clear, overall results I cant imagine anyone
    not really satisfied with a set
    The instant on is a nice feature, 1 thing I dont like about
    HIDs are they take a minute or so to warm up and be 100%
    effective.
